Australian history has been made today, with Julia Gillard becoming the country’s first female prime minister. Here is her first speech as PM.

Her appointment was not without controversy however. It came as a result of a leadership challenge against former prime minister Kevin Rudd. With his approval rating falling faster than a skydiver, the political party was left with no other option.

So now we have our first female prime minister, our first non-married prime minister, and our first redhead in the top job! It’s definitely a day for change in Australia, but it remains to be seen whether Miss Gillard has what it takes to turn things around.
